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Prepare Your Crust

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). In a mixing bowl, combine graham cracker crumbs with melted butter until well mixed. Press this mixture firmly into the bottom of a springform pan to form an even layer.

Step 2: Mix It Up

In another large bowl, beat softened cream cheese until smooth and creamy. Add peanut butter and sugar and continue mixing until fully combined. Scrape down the sides of the bowl as necessary.

Step 3: Flavor Boost

Pour in vanilla extract and mix well again. Now fold in whipped heavy cream gently until everything is well incorporated but still fluffy.

Step 4: Fill That Pan

Pour your luscious peanut butter cheesecake filling over the prepared crust in your springform pan. Smooth out the top using a spatula for an even finish.

Step 5: Bake

Place your cheesecake in the preheated oven and bake for about 45 minutes or until just set but still slightly jiggly in the center. Turn off the oven but leave it inside with door ajar for one hour.

Step 6: Chill Out

Remove from oven and let cool completely at room temperature before refrigerating for at least four hours (or overnight if possible) to set properly.

Storing & Reheating

Store leftover cheesecake in an airtight container in the fridge for up to five days. If you prefer it chilled, simply slice and serve cold. No reheating necessary; this dessert is best enjoyed straight from the fridge!

Chef's Helpful Tips

  • Use room temperature ingredients for a smoother batter; this helps prevent lumps in your cheesecake.
  • Always chill your cheesecake overnight for better flavor and texture.
  • A warm knife makes cutting cleaner slices—just dip it in hot water before slicing!

Father’s Day Peanut Butter Cheesecake


  • Author: Charlotte Flores
  • Total Time: 1 hour 15 minutes
  • Yield: Serves approximately 12 1x

Description

Father’s Day Peanut Butter Cheesecake is a decadent dessert that marries creamy peanut butter with smooth cream cheese, all atop a crunchy graham cracker crust. This luscious cheesecake is perfect for celebrating Dad, offering a delightful blend of flavors that will make any family gathering unforgettable. Easy to prepare and visually stunning, it promises to impress both in taste and presentation.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 ½ cups graham cracker crumbs
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 16 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ter
  • ¾ c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ract
  • 1 cup heavy cream, whipped

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). In a bowl, mix graham cracker crumbs and melted butter; press into the bottom of a springform pan.
  2. Beat softened cream cheese until smooth; add peanut butter and sugar, mixing well until combined.
  3. Stir in vanilla extract and gently fold in whipped heavy cream until fully incorporated.
  4. Pour the filling over the crust and smooth the top. Bake for about 45 minutes or until slightly jiggly in the center.
  5. Turn off the oven and leave the cheesecake inside with the door ajar for an hour. Cool completely before refrigerating for at least four hours.
